Skip to content
Snippets Groups Projects
Verified Commit b3129cf2 authored by Davide Gardenal's avatar Davide Gardenal
Browse files

cve-check: update symlinks


Signed-off-by: Davide Gardenal's avatarDavide Gardenal <davide.gardenal@huawei.com>
parent bfa33f25
No related branches found
No related tags found
1 merge request!2meta-oniro-staging: add cve-check class
......@@ -630,8 +630,7 @@ def generate_json_report(d, report_file, report_link, filter=None):
"""
if os.path.exists(d.getVar("CVE_CHECK_JSON_INDEX_FILE")):
import json
from oe.utils import create_safe_symlink
from oe.cve_check import cve_check_merge_jsons
from oe.cve_check import cve_check_merge_jsons, update_symlinks
index_file = d.getVar("CVE_CHECK_JSON_INDEX_FILE")
report_dict = {"version":"1", "package": []}
......@@ -641,7 +640,7 @@ def generate_json_report(d, report_file, report_link, filter=None):
with open(report_file, "w") as f:
json.dump(report_dict, f, indent=2)
create_safe_symlink(report_file, report_link)
update_symlinks(report_file, report_link)
def generate_text_report(d, report_file, report_link, filter=None):
"""
......@@ -659,14 +658,14 @@ def generate_text_report(d, report_file, report_link, filter=None):
"""
if os.path.exists(d.getVar("CVE_CHECK_TXT_INDEX_FILE")):
from oe.utils import create_safe_symlink
from oe.cve_check import update_symlinks
index_file = d.getVar("CVE_CHECK_TXT_INDEX_FILE")
report_out = "".join(get_content_list(d, index_file, filter))
with open(report_file, "w") as f:
f.write(report_out)
create_safe_symlink(report_file, report_link)
update_symlinks(report_file, report_link)
def generate_report(d, report_dir, report_name_base, extension, generator_func, link_override=None, gen_filter=None):
"""
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ment